Hi Sue,

I was banded on 2/15. I have received conflicting information from the Hospital-who runs its own bariatric program, my surgeon, and his nurse practitioner.

My docs written info says 2 weeks of clear liquids then 2-4 weeks of full liquids.

I chose to mostly disregard the hospital's program, as my doctor borrows their facilities. His NP is much more conservative than my surgeon is. I was banded on a Friday (two weeks ago tomorrow), my doc said clear liquids until Monday. Monday morning I had oatmeal (yummy!). His nurse called later that morning, it sounded like she wanted to keep me on clear liquids until I told her I had switched already.

When I saw the doc at 1 week, the nurse still wanted me on runny stuff. I told the doc I had eaten some well cooked peas and spinach and that they went down well and stayed down.

The doc then cleared me to eat real food that is easy to chew. No corn, rice, or doughy breads.

So, I have somewhere around 5 sets of instructions, all different. I keep asking my husband if I heard the doc right that I can eat "real" foods. I am eating soft stuff like oatmeal, cream of wheat, non-strained cream Soups, mashed potatoes, cooked veggies, and small portions of easy to eat meats like fish filets. I also include a Protein shake to bump up the Protein levels.

So far, I've had no nausea and everything had gone down well. I also haven't lost any weight since coming off clear liquids :thumbup: But, I caught a cold right after surgery and haven't been able to walk much yet.
